Like someone said, Frost/Suzuki/Frost are similar in the way they are forwards that were drafted high in 2017 and produced well throughout their junior careers.

Things Suzuki/Frost have over Robertson are mainly position (C vs W) and playoff performance. Otherwise, the 3 of them are solid prospects. Difference between #25 and #50 is not that huge, and mainly a matter of personnal preference.

As for Comtois, there is not many players I ranked below him I would pick before, but that's me. Ceiling IMO is a guy like Josh Anderson, but I think he ends up a good pest/3rd liner that can pitch in the 2nd line/2nd powerplay if needed (Tyler Bertuzzi/Andrew Shaw type of player).
